Man Vampire: Light Skin Tone

🧛🏻‍♂️

Meaning

The Man Vampire: Light Skin Tone emoji depicts a male vampire with a light skin tone. This emoji is often used in conversations to represent the concept of a male vampire, which typically refers to a mythical creature that feeds on the blood of other living beings. Vampires are commonly associated with dark and mysterious characteristics, and this emoji captures that essence.

The light skin tone modifier in this emoji adds a layer of personalization, allowing users to represent themselves or others with a specific skin tone. This customization feature promotes inclusivity and diversity, and it helps users feel more represented in the digital world.

In terms of symbolism, the vampire archetype has been widely used in literature, movies, and folklore. Vampires are often associated with themes of immortality, seduction, and the battle between good and evil. By using the Man Vampire: Light Skin Tone emoji, users can express their fascination with these themes and evoke a sense of mystery or allure in their conversations.

This emoji can be employed in various contexts. For example, it can be used in casual conversations among fans of vampire fiction to express excitement or appreciation. Additionally, it can be employed humorously to describe someone who appears pale or has a penchant for staying up late at night. In some cases, it may even be used to symbolize someone who sucks the life out of others, metaphorically speaking.

Technical Information

Emoji🧛🏻‍♂️
NameMan Vampire: Light Skin Tone
CodepointsU+1F9DB U+1F3FB U+200D U+2642 U+FE0F
